Key search and verification guidance
How to locate reliable information
When researching someone with limited public presence, prioritize authoritative sources and avoid unverified aggregators. Recommended approaches include checking government records where accessible, reviewing statements from credible organizations, and consulting mainstream media when relevant. Be wary of sites that rank or list individuals without clear sourcing or editorial standards.
- Official databases and public records (names, locations, professional registrations) when lawful and publicly accessible
- News archives from established outlets for any documented events
- Professional and institutional sites that confirm role or affiliation
- Social profiles only when they are clearly self-presented and consistently maintained

Approaching claims and third-party content
Assessing credibility
When encountering assertions about Jonathan Larroquette, apply standard verification practices: look for primary evidence, corroboration from independent sources, and transparency about methods. Avoid treating repetition or popularity as confirmation. If a claim involves financial, legal, or professional status, seek original documentation or authoritative statements before drawing conclusions.
Distinguishing fact and speculation
Speculation, rumors, or informal commentary can circulate quickly, especially for individuals with minimal public presence. Responsible reporting distinguishes between sourced information and inference, clarifies uncertainty, and avoids presenting opinion as fact. When in doubt, favor sources that acknowledge limits and provide clear sourcing rather than those that assert without evidence.
